'Budget of Christmas Tales' Summary
The `Budget of Christmas Tales` presents a diverse array of short stories and poems capturing the essence of Christmas during the Victorian era. Charles Dickens, the renowned author, figures prominently in the collection, with his signature style contributing to the anthology's rich tapestry. Readers are transported to a time where Christmas was a period of joy and family gathering, and where themes of goodwill and generosity were woven into the very fabric of the season. The stories explore both heartwarming and melancholic narratives, reflecting the diverse perspectives of human experience during this festive time.
